Efes Turkish Restaurant

One of our favourite Turkish restaurants in Dartford – and the first place on our list, is Efes. It’s a stunning little restaurant not only with a beautiful interior but also delicious food, an impressive drinks’ menu, and excellent service. In fact, it’s so good that it’s one of the most popular Turkish restaurants in the area – and we are certain you have already visited it!

Starters include traditional options like Falafel, Cacik (cucumber, garlic, yoghurt), Patlican Ezme (grilled aubergine, garlic, tomato, tahini, onion), Sigara Borek (pastry filled with feta cheese, parsley), and our favourite – Tabbouleh Salad (bulgur, tomatoes, chopped parsley, mint, onion, olive oil, lemon juice)!

When it comes to their main dishes, they have incredible kebabs, kebabs with yoghurt, traditional Turkish pizza also known as Pide, and a few other incredible options.

And for dessert, you can never go wrong with their Baklava!

Address: 55 High St, Dartford DA1 1DS

 

Sedir Restaurant

Next on our list is Sedir – yet another lovely little Turkish restaurant that is quickly going to become your new favourite place. The interior of the venue is stylish and modern yet all of their dishes are traditional!

Of course, starters include hot and cold options – from Spicy Ezme (tomato, onion, pepper, spices, lemon juice), Stuffed Vine Leaves, and a traditional Turkish Sausage to Halloumi and lamb liver. We highly recommend you get their Cold Meze Platter which is a great way to try most of their cold starters at once (including hummus, tzatziki, stuffed vine leaves, kisir, and tarama).

The main dishes are just as delicious as the starters. We really enjoy the Lamb Iskender (with skewer Adana), the Chicken Beyti, the Meat Moussaka, and the Lamb Shish. Of course, everything gets served with rice and a salad.

Address: 29-31 Lowfield St, Dartford DA1 1EW

 

Assos Restaurant

Next on our list is Assos – a popular Mediterranean restaurant that we absolutely love visiting which is why we decided to feature them in this list. Yes, they also offer other cuisines such as Greek, however, the Turkish food on their menu is incredible! And not only that but the venue is stunning – stylish, huge, and light, the service is excellent, the staff is friendly – and we are certain you will have a good time in Assos!

When it comes to their starters, you will find all of your favourite traditional Turkish options such as Cacik, Hummus, Stuffed Vine Leaves, Borek, etc. You can never go wrong with simply getting their Mixed Meze Platter – it has hummus, cacik, kisir, stuffed vine leaves, borek, halloumi, calamari, pitta bread.

The main dishes on their menu include traditional Turkish charcoal-grilled meats, seafood, and fish dishes. From Adana Kebab and Lamb Shish to Moussaka, Lamb Chops, and Chicken Sarma Beyti, you will definitely find your favourite Turkish dish there!

We also recommend you leave room for dessert – they offer the most delicious Rice Pudding we have tried in Dartford!

Address: 140 Crayford Rd, Dartford DA1 4ES

 

Britannia Grill

And last on our list, we have Britannia Grill which isn’t really a restaurant but a kebab shop. Of course, since the place is very small and there isn’t a big dine-in area, they also offer takeaway and home delivery. We featured them on our list because their food is really incredible and is always prepared from fresh ingredients.

Their menu is small yet has everything you could want in there – kebabs and burgers. We highly recommend their Chicken Kebab, Kofte Kebab, and the Brittania Special (which includes 2 chicken cubes and 2 lamb cubes on a skewer with green peppers and onions, served with a salad and pitta bread)!

Address: 139 Dartford Rd, Dartford DA1 3EN
